Description
Inspired by the brewing scene on the West Coast of America Julia Austin founded Tyne Bank Brewery in 2011. Building on the Norths historic love of beer, our craft ales soon became so popular we outgrew our first home. So in 2016 we invested and crowdfunded, to relocate to our new home, an industrial-style, 13,000 sq ft warehouse with tap room and events space on the edge of Ouseburn, home to Newcastle’s vibrant creative community just a short stroll from the city centre. Here drinkers can enjoy a pint whilst watching the brewhouse in action.
